GARY DEAN ETZEL
Cedar Rapids
Gary Dean Etzel, 65, of Cedar Rapids, passed away on Thursday, Dec. 16, 2021.
Gary was born on Jan. 3, 1956, in Cedar Rapids, Iowa. He graduated in 1974 from Linn-Mar High School and attended the University of Iowa. Most of his working years were spent managing jewelry stores in Cedar Rapids, Coralville, Des Moines, Waterloo and Omaha.
Gary attended church faithfully and enjoyed singing at Victory in Grace. He had such a strong faith in his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 and we know he is rejoicing in heaven today.
He was a lifelong Dallas Cowboy fan – surviving a car accident when he traveled to see a game in Texas when he was a teenager. He always enjoyed bowling, especially with his uncle as they were both such competitors, winning many tournaments together. He bowled a couple of 300 games and had several 700 series. He coached Metro Youth Football in Cedar Rapids for over 20 years which is the longest tenure of a coach for that organization. Gary had a big personality with a smile to match.
He was a beloved son, brother, cousin, uncle and great uncle.
Gary's last few years were spent taking care of his mother – as she lost her husband five years ago – taking her to church, getting her medicine or anything she needed. He took great pride in being her companion.
Gary is survived by his mother, Beverly J. Etzel; brother, Steven (Teresa) Etzel; sisters, Kimberly (John) Etzel, Janine (Dave) Wagner and Maureen Denny; and a large extended family.
Gary was preceded in death by his father, Robert Etzel; grandparents, Ralph and Bertha Briles and Clifford and Edith Etzel; uncle, Ralph Briles; and brother-in-law, Brian Denny.
A family only service will be held until a Celebration of Life can be scheduled.
